Are Flank Hernias Dangerous? Risks & Warning Signs

A hernia occurs when an internal organ or fatty tissue pushes through a weak spot in the surrounding muscle or connective tissue, creating a noticeable lump or bulge. While most people are familiar with common types like inguinal hernias, a less frequent defect is the flank hernia, also known as a lumbar hernia. This type of hernia forms in the posterolateral abdominal wall, the area on the side and back of the torso. Although rare, flank hernias require prompt medical attention because they can lead to serious complications if left unrepaired.

Understanding Flank Hernias: Location and Causes

Flank hernias develop in the region bordered by the 12th rib above and the hip bone, or iliac crest, below. The protrusion of abdominal contents occurs through a defect in the muscle and fascia layers. These protrusions are classified based on two distinct anatomical weak points: the superior lumbar triangle of Grynfeltt (the more common site) and the inferior lumbar triangle of Petit.

The causes of flank hernias are often categorized as acquired, meaning they develop over time due to external factors. Secondary flank hernias frequently occur after previous surgical procedures, such as spinal or kidney surgery, creating an incisional defect. Trauma from a hard injury or blunt force to the side of the abdomen is also a significant factor.

Other acquired hernias are primary or spontaneous, developing without a clear precipitating factor. Repetitive strenuous activity or underlying connective tissue disorders can contribute to muscle weakness. Congenital flank hernias are present from birth but account for only a small percentage. The majority of flank hernias are acquired and appear more often in men between the ages of 50 and 70.

Key Warning Signs and Symptoms

The most common sign of a flank hernia is a noticeable bulge in the side or lower back area, typically between the lower rib cage and the hip. This bulge becomes more pronounced when the person is standing, coughing, or straining, as these actions increase abdominal pressure. In the early stages, the bulge might be “reducible,” meaning it temporarily disappears when the person lies down or is gently pushed back into the abdomen.

Discomfort or pain is a frequent symptom, ranging from a dull, persistent ache to a sharp pain at the site of the protrusion. Patients often report a dragging or pulling sensation in the side. The pain usually worsens during movements like bending or lifting heavy objects. If the hernia involves the intestine, a person may also experience gastrointestinal issues such as nausea, vomiting, or constipation.

A change in the characteristics of the bulge is a serious warning sign. If the lump can no longer be pushed back inside and remains prominent even when lying down, it has become incarcerated. This indicates a risk that the trapped tissue could progress to a more hazardous state and requires immediate evaluation.

The Immediate Dangers and Risks

Flank hernias carry the risk of progressing to acute complications. The primary concern is incarceration, where the protruding tissue, such as a loop of intestine or fatty tissue, becomes tightly trapped within the muscle defect. Incarceration can lead to an obstruction, blocking the contents of the bowel and causing symptoms like severe abdominal pain, vomiting, and an inability to pass gas or have a bowel movement.

The most serious complication is strangulation, which occurs when the blood supply to the incarcerated tissue is completely cut off. Without oxygenated blood, the trapped tissue rapidly begins to die (necrosis). Strangulation is a medical emergency that can lead to gangrene, sepsis, and potentially fatal infection if not treated immediately.

Warning signs of a strangulated flank hernia include a sudden increase in pain at the hernia site that becomes unrelenting. Systemic symptoms include a high fever, a rapid heart rate, and severe nausea and vomiting. Locally, the skin over the bulge may change color, becoming red, purplish, or dusky, and the area will be extremely tender to the touch.

Diagnosis and Repair Methods

Evaluation of a suspected flank hernia begins with a physical examination to assess the location and characteristics of the bulge. Because flank hernias are located on the side and back, diagnosis can be difficult based on physical exam alone, especially in patients with a higher body mass index. Physicians rely on medical imaging to confirm the diagnosis, determine the exact size of the defect, and identify the contents of the hernia sac.

The computed tomography (CT) scan is the most reliable imaging method for diagnosis and planning surgical repair. Ultrasound and magnetic resonance imaging (MRI) may also be used for detailed visualization of the abdominal wall muscles and tissue. Once diagnosed, surgery is necessary because these defects rarely close on their own and carry the risk of incarceration and strangulation.

Surgical repair aims to return the protruding contents to the abdominal cavity and close the muscle defect, often using a prosthetic mesh to reinforce the weakened wall. The two main approaches are open repair, using a larger incision, and minimally invasive techniques like laparoscopic or robotic repair. Minimally invasive methods offer benefits such as smaller incisions and faster recovery times, but the choice depends on the size and complexity of the hernia.
